How the Card Travels

The card is verified and sent to print from the PC. The hopper pick mechanism picks a card from
the input hopper and moves the card into the printer for processing.
Optionally, the card moves to the magnetic stripe encoding area or to the smart card park station,
depending on the type of card selected and the printer options installed. The finished card exits
the printer through the card output hopper.
